conceptualize
英 [kənˈseptʃuəlaɪz]
美 [kənˈseptʃuəlaɪz]
v. 构思; 使形成观念; 将…概念化(为…)
过去分词:conceptualized 现在分词:conceptualizing 过去式:conceptualized 第三人称单数:conceptualizes
BNC.24042 / COCA.11003
牛津词典
verb
- 构思;使形成观念;将…概念化(为…)
to form an idea of sth in your mind
柯林斯词典
- VERB 构思;使形成概念
If youconceptualizesomething, you form an idea of it in your mind.- How we conceptualize things has a lot to do with what we feel...
我们对事物的概念在很大程度上取决于我们的感觉。 - Tiffany conceptualized herself as a mother, whose primary task was to feed her baby.
蒂法尼把自己定位为一位母亲,主要任务是哺育孩子。
- How we conceptualize things has a lot to do with what we feel...
in BRIT, also use 英国英语亦用 conceptualise
